If lines L and M are parallel in the given diagram and angle 5 is 132°, what is the measure of angle 3?

The answer is 48 degrees.
How I got my answer:
Angle 5 + Angle 3  = 180(Co. Interior Angles)
let Angle 3 be x
132 + x = 180
x = 180 - 132
x = 48
The measure of Angle 3 is 48 degrees.
